Q: Is 1,980,018 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,980,018 is a composite number.

Why is 1,980,018 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,980,018 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 27 37 54 74 111 222 333 666 991 999 1,982 1,998 2,973 5,946 8,919 17,838 26,757 36,667 53,514 73,334 110,001 220,002 330,003 660,006 990,009 and 1,980,018, with no remainder.

Since 1,980,018 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,980,018, it is a composite number.
